Abstract
Objective To evaluate the clinical value of color Doppler ultrasound in the diagnosis of perforating venous insufficiency of the lower extremity.Methods The lower extremity veins of 35 cases with great saphenous vein varicose(group A)and 20normal people(group B)were examined by color Doppler ultrasound.The perforating venous insufficiency of the extremity in group A was diagnosed and located.The results were compared with the surgery results.Results The diameter and refux time of perforating venous were significantly different between two groups(P0.05).After compared to the results of surgery in group A,total accordance rate,the sensitivity,specificity,Youden index,and Kappa value of ultrasound in the diagnosis of perforating venous insufficiency were 95.7%,97.1%,83.3%,80.4% and 0.776,respectively.Conclusion Color Doppler ultrasound can accurately locate the dilated and insufficient perforating venous of the lower extremity.
